黑狐家游戏

分布式存储和对象存储的区别是什么意思,分布式存储和对象存储的区别是什么,深度解析,分布式存储与对象存储的五大关键区别

欧气 0 0
分布式存储与对象存储均为现代数据存储技术,但存在关键差异。分布式存储通过分散数据块于多个节点,提供高可靠性和扩展性。而对象存储则以对象为单位存储,包括数据、元数据和元数据管理。五大关键区别包括:数据组织方式、性能优化、数据一致性、数据管理和应用场景。深度解析这些差异,有助于选择合适的存储方案。

本文目录导读:

分布式存储和对象存储的区别是什么意思,分布式存储和对象存储的区别是什么,深度解析,分布式存储与对象存储的五大关键区别

图片来源于网络,如有侵权联系删除

  1. 技术架构
  2. 存储方式
  3. 应用场景
  4. 性能特点
  5. 安全性

随着互联网技术的飞速发展,数据量呈爆炸式增长,分布式存储和对象存储作为当前主流的存储技术,被广泛应用于各个领域,尽管两者都具备高可靠性、高性能等特点,但它们在技术架构、存储方式、应用场景等方面存在显著差异,本文将从五个方面深入剖析分布式存储与对象存储的区别。

技术架构

1、分布式存储:采用分布式架构,将数据分散存储在多个节点上,通过数据复制、负载均衡等技术实现高可用性和高性能,常见的分布式存储系统有Hadoop、Cassandra、Zookeeper等。

2、对象存储:以对象为单位进行存储,将数据、元数据以及存储路径等信息封装为一个对象,通过哈希算法生成唯一标识,常见的对象存储系统有Amazon S3、OpenStack Swift、阿里云OSS等。

存储方式

1、分布式存储:以文件或块为单位进行存储,通过数据块映射、数据冗余等技术实现数据的可靠性和扩展性,常见的存储方式有HDFS、Ceph等。

2、对象存储:以对象为单位进行存储,将数据、元数据以及存储路径等信息封装为一个对象,对象存储系统通常采用哈希算法生成唯一标识,方便数据的检索和访问。

应用场景

1、分布式存储:适用于大规模数据处理、海量数据存储、高并发读写等场景,如大数据、云计算、物联网等领域。

2、对象存储:适用于大规模数据备份、冷数据存储、非结构化数据存储等场景,如云存储、视频监控、文档管理等领域。

性能特点

1、分布式存储:具备高可用性、高性能、可扩展性等特点,但数据访问速度相对较慢。

2、对象存储:数据访问速度快,但扩展性相对较差,在高并发场景下可能出现性能瓶颈。

安全性

1、分布式存储:安全性较高,通过数据冗余、数据加密等技术保证数据安全。

分布式存储和对象存储的区别是什么意思,分布式存储和对象存储的区别是什么,深度解析,分布式存储与对象存储的五大关键区别

图片来源于网络,如有侵权联系删除

2、对象存储:安全性较高,通过数据加密、权限控制等技术保证数据安全。

分布式存储和对象存储在技术架构、存储方式、应用场景、性能特点以及安全性等方面存在显著差异,用户在选择存储方案时,应根据实际需求、预算以及业务场景等因素综合考虑,以下为两种存储方案的优势对比:

分布式存储:

优势:

- 高可用性、高性能、可扩展性

- 适用于大规模数据处理、海量数据存储、高并发读写等场景

- 安全性较高

劣势:

- 数据访问速度相对较慢

- 扩展性相对较差

分布式存储和对象存储的区别是什么意思,分布式存储和对象存储的区别是什么,深度解析,分布式存储与对象存储的五大关键区别

图片来源于网络,如有侵权联系删除

对象存储:

优势:

- 数据访问速度快

- 适用于大规模数据备份、冷数据存储、非结构化数据存储等场景

- 安全性较高

劣势:

- 扩展性相对较差

- 在高并发场景下可能出现性能瓶颈

分布式存储和对象存储各有优缺点,用户应根据实际需求选择合适的存储方案。

标签: #分布式存储特性 #对象存储特性 #关键区别分析

黑狐家游戏
  • 评论列表

留言评论